TRY ONE NEW THING | OIL PULLING


Lately my pinterest and facebook feed seems to be full of oil pulling converts. It's an Ayuvedic technique that's been around for centuries that removes bacteria from your mouth, gums and teeth and whitens teeth without any harsh bleaching chemicals.

I've been oil pulling for about two weeks now and I definitely have to say that my mouth definitely feels much cleaner for longer after oil pulling, more so than just with teeth brushing alone. I use coconut oil, which has anti-bacterial properties, but it also works with olive or sesame oil. I like to heat the coconut oil first, since it makes me gag a bit in solid form (you've been warned!).

All you need to do is swish the oil around in your mouth like mouthwash for 20 minutes. 20 minutes seems like an eternity at first, but after a while it became part of my morning routine and I hardly notice any more. I like to do it when I'm in the shower in the morning and while I'm drying my hair. After the 20 minutes are up, spit the oil in the trash (or else the coconut oil will harden and clog your drain!) and brush your teeth as normal.
